Lloyd Edgar and Edna Graham Kisner in Front of the Piano in Frank, W.Va.
Lloyd Edgar and Edna Graham Kisner posing in front of the piano in Frank, W.Va. When Lloyd Edgar Kisner was born on April 9, 1897, in Douglas, Tucker County, West Virginia, his father, Elmer Jackson Kisner, was 28 and his mother, Sidney Ella Mullenax, was 22. He married Edna Graham in 1915, in Pocahontas County, West Virginia. She was born in Pennsylvania on July 8, 1900. They were the parents of at least 2 sons and 3 daughters. Edna Graham Kisner died on Jan. 29, 1971. Lloyd Edgar Kisner, Sr. died on Oct. 1, 1979. They are buried in the Arbovale Cemetery in Arbovale, West Virginia.
